
Subaru team principle Dave Richards has confirmed to Motorsport News that the squad's updated Impreza WRC 2008 - codenamed the S15 - will break cover early next season.
Richards stated that the new car would represent a marked improvement on this season's model.
Richards commented to MN:
Dampers are fundamentally the key area (where we have had problems) and that's the area of the car we have to continue our improvement on.
I'm not going into the detail but the S15 does have a lot of improvements to it. With a brand new car, you're likely to get it 95 per cent right, the rest requires fine tuning, which we will do."
